android中extends 和implements的区别

来源:互联网 发布:八爪鱼淘宝营销大师 编辑:程序博客网 时间:2024/06/05 09:49
extends 是继承,子类继承父类,子类可以重写父类的方法(如果有需要),也可以直接用父类的方法。 implements是实现一个接口(功能的声明和实现,分离),实现类实现接口,比如
public class A implements B { //实现B接口里面的方法}。
注意:接口可以多继承接口,实现类可以多实现接口。抽象类可以实现接口,接口不恩能够继承抽象类。